While we’re still waiting for the full announcement of what’s coming, four games set to depart Game Pass Ultimate in May’s second wave have officially been revealed. It’s always a bittersweet moment, but the anticipation for new titles is high. Especially after the absolute powerhouses Xbox has dropped recently.

With major reveals like Doom: The Dark Ages and the stunning Clair Obscura: Expedition 33 making waves, the bar has been set incredibly high. It will be tough to follow such killer games. But we’re eagerly looking forward to seeing what incredible additions are headed to Game Pass next!

Humanity Game Banner

HUMANITY

A unique blend of puzzle-solving and action-platforming. Play a lone Shiba Inu charged with commanding massive, marching crowds to the goal in Story Mode, or browse a wide array of user-made levels crafted via the in-game Stage Creator!

Cassette Beasts Game Banner

Cassette Beasts

Collect awesome monsters to use during turn-based battles in this open-world RPG. Combine any two monster forms using Cassette Beasts’ Fusion System to create unique and powerful new ones!

Remnant II Game Banner

Remnant II

Remnant II pits survivors of humanity against new deadly creatures and god-like bosses across terrifying worlds. Play solo or co-op with two other friends to explore the depths of the unknown to stop an evil from destroying reality itself.
